How SureSmile Aligners Straighten Your Smile
SureSmile treatment begins with a digital scan of your teeth, which our team uses to design a custom series of clear trays. Each set of aligners shifts your teeth incrementally, and you simply switch to the next tray in the series every one to two weeks while checking in with our office periodically to track progress.
Because SureSmile aligners are removable, oral hygiene during treatment is often simpler than with fixed braces. Research published in the International Dental Journal found that removable aligners make plaque control easier for patients and are linked to fewer white spot lesions than traditional fixed appliances, largely because patients can brush and floss normally rather than working around brackets and wires.

Who Is a Good Candidate for SureSmile Aligners?
SureSmile aligners work well for adults with mild to moderate alignment issues, rather than complex bite corrections. During your consultation, we will evaluate your teeth and discuss whether aligners are the right fit for your goals. Common concerns that respond well to aligner treatment include the following:
- Mild crowding: Slightly overlapping or bunched front teeth
- Minor gaps: Small spaces between teeth that affect your smile’s appearance
- Relapsed orthodontic work: Teeth that have shifted slightly since previous braces or aligners
- Minor bite irregularities: Small inconsistencies in how your upper and lower teeth meet
If your case involves more significant misalignment or jaw discrepancies, we will talk through alternative options that better suit your needs. How long does SureSmile treatment take?
Treatment length varies depending on how much movement your teeth need, but many patients complete their aligner series in several months to about a year.
Will I need to wear a retainer afterward?
Yes. Like any orthodontic treatment, your teeth can shift back over time without a retainer, so we will fit you with one once your aligner series is complete.
Are SureSmile aligners noticeable?
SureSmile trays are made from clear, low-profile plastic, so most people will not notice you are wearing them during everyday conversations.
Can I eat and drink normally with aligners?
Because the trays are removable, you take them out to eat and drink anything other than water, then brush before putting them back in.
